Is a private charter worth it for just two people?
Very often, yes.
Private charters are priced per boat rather than per person, which means the cost per guest is naturally higher for couples than it is for larger groups.
However, many couples still choose private charters because they value:
- privacy
- flexibility
- personalised pacing
- avoiding crowded tours
- and having the day built around their own preferences
For many visitors, those benefits are exactly what make the experience worthwhile.

Half-day or full-day?
There is no single answer.
A half-day charter often works extremely well when:
- time is limited
- you simply want to enjoy being on the water
- snorkeling and swimming are the priority
- you prefer a shorter commitment
A full-day charter usually works best when:
- visiting Anguilla
- the destination itself matters
- lunch ashore is important
- you want the boat day to become a major part of the trip
The right choice depends on your travel style rather than the amount of time available.

Common mistakes couples make
Many couples make the same mistakes when planning private charters.
These include:
- choosing a larger boat than they actually need
- trying to fit too much into one day
- focusing only on price
- assuming longer is automatically better
- waiting too long to book during busy periods
- assuming a more expensive boat automatically creates a better experience
A well-matched charter almost always creates a better experience than simply choosing the biggest or most expensive option available.

Common questions
Is a private boat charter worth it for just two people?
For many couples, yes. While the cost per person is higher than it would be for a larger group, the privacy, flexibility and personalised experience often make it worthwhile.
Is Anguilla worth it for couples?
For many couples, Anguilla becomes one of the most memorable full-day experiences thanks to its beaches, calm water and relaxed atmosphere.
Is a half-day charter enough?
Very often. Many couples find a half-day provides plenty of time for swimming, snorkeling and enjoying the coastline without committing to a full day.
Do we need a large boat?
Not necessarily. The best boat is usually the one that matches the experience you want rather than the largest option available.
What is the most romantic option?
Sunset charters and relaxed Anguilla day trips are often the most popular choices for couples seeking a romantic experience.
How far in advance should we book?
During busy periods, earlier booking generally provides more choice. During quieter periods, some options may still be available closer to your preferred date.
Is private better than a shared tour?
For couples who value privacy, flexibility and a more personalised experience, private charters often feel very different from larger group excursions.
Can we decide where to stop?
Private charters usually offer significantly more flexibility than shared tours, although routes may still depend on conditions and timing.
